随着科技的飞速发展,虚拟现实(VR)技术逐渐走进我们的生活,成为人们体验未来科技的新方式。在新的一年里,一场别开生面的VR新年盛宴即将拉开帷幕,让我们一起探索这个充满奇幻与惊喜的世界。
一、VR新年盛宴的背景
近年来,VR技术在全球范围内取得了显著的进展,逐渐从实验室走向市场。在新的一年,VR技术将迎来更加广泛的应用,其中VR新年盛宴无疑是一次展示VR魅力的大好机会。这场盛宴旨在让更多人了解VR技术,体验虚拟世界的奇妙。
二、VR新年盛宴的主要内容
1. 虚拟旅游
VR新年盛宴将带你走进世界各地的名胜古迹,如故宫、埃菲尔铁塔、金字塔等。你可以在虚拟世界中漫步,感受不同地域的文化氛围,仿佛置身于真实场景。
<!DOCTYPE html>
<html>
<head>
<title>虚拟旅游示例</title>
<meta charset="UTF-8">
<style>
body { margin: 0; }
canvas { width: 100%; height: 100%; }
</style>
</head>
<body>
<canvas id="virtualTour"></canvas>
<script>
// VR虚拟旅游代码示例
var scene = new THREE.Scene();
var camera = new THREE.PerspectiveCamera(75, window.innerWidth / window.innerHeight, 0.1, 1000);
var renderer = new THREE.WebGLRenderer();
renderer.setSize(window.innerWidth, window.innerHeight);
document.body.appendChild(renderer.domElement);
var geometry = new THREE.BoxGeometry();
var material = new THREE.MeshBasicMaterial({ color: 0x00ff00 });
var cube = new THREE.Mesh(geometry, material);
scene.add(cube);
camera.position.z = 5;
function animate() {
requestAnimationFrame(animate);
cube.rotation.x += 0.01;
cube.rotation.y += 0.01;
renderer.render(scene, camera);
}
animate();
</script>
</body>
</html>
2. 虚拟游戏
VR新年盛宴还将提供各种虚拟游戏,如射击、赛车、探险等。你可以在虚拟世界中尽情挥洒汗水,感受游戏的刺激与乐趣。
// VR游戏示例
var scene = new THREE.Scene();
var camera = new THREE.PerspectiveCamera(75, window.innerWidth / window.innerHeight, 0.1, 1000);
var renderer = new THREE.WebGLRenderer();
renderer.setSize(window.innerWidth, window.innerHeight);
document.body.appendChild(renderer.domElement);
var geometry = new THREE.BoxGeometry();
var material = new THREE.MeshBasicMaterial({ color: 0x00ff00 });
var cube = new THREE.Mesh(geometry, material);
scene.add(cube);
camera.position.z = 5;
function animate() {
requestAnimationFrame(animate);
cube.rotation.x += 0.01;
cube.rotation.y += 0.01;
renderer.render(scene, camera);
}
animate();
3. 虚拟演出
VR新年盛宴还将呈现精彩纷呈的虚拟演出,如音乐会、舞蹈表演等。观众可以在虚拟世界中近距离感受艺术家们的风采,享受视听盛宴。
<!DOCTYPE html>
<html>
<head>
<title>虚拟演出示例</title>
<meta charset="UTF-8">
<style>
body { margin: 0; }
canvas { width: 100%; height: 100%; }
</style>
</head>
<body>
<canvas id="virtualShow"></canvas>
<script>
// VR虚拟演出代码示例
var scene = new THREE.Scene();
var camera = new THREE.PerspectiveCamera(75, window.innerWidth / window.innerHeight, 0.1, 1000);
var renderer = new THREE.WebGLRenderer();
renderer.setSize(window.innerWidth, window.innerHeight);
document.body.appendChild(renderer.domElement);
var geometry = new THREE.BoxGeometry();
var material = new THREE.MeshBasicMaterial({ color: 0x00ff00 });
var cube = new THREE.Mesh(geometry, material);
scene.add(cube);
camera.position.z = 5;
function animate() {
requestAnimationFrame(animate);
cube.rotation.x += 0.01;
cube.rotation.y += 0.01;
renderer.render(scene, camera);
}
animate();
</script>
</body>
</html>
三、VR新年盛宴的意义
VR新年盛宴不仅是一次科技盛宴,更是一次文化交流的盛会。通过VR技术,人们可以跨越时空,感受不同地域的文化魅力,增进相互了解。同时,VR技术的发展也将为我国文化产业带来新的机遇。
在新的一年里,让我们共同期待这场VR新年盛宴,体验未来科技的无限魅力,共度难忘时光。
